Job overview
The Radiologic Technologist at GoHealth Urgent Care is responsible for performing diagnostic imaging procedures and providing patient care, contributing to the overall patient experience.
Responsibilities and impact
Daily responsibilities include collaborating with medical staff, performing x-rays, analyzing results, and providing administrative support to ensure efficient operations.
Compensation and benefits
The pay range is $40.00/hr. to $47.00/hr. with comprehensive benefits including medical, dental, vision insurance, a 401K plan, flexible schedules, paid time off, and a bonus program.
Experience and skills
Candidates must have graduated from an approved Radiologic Technology program, hold ARRT registration, possess applicable state licensure, and have Basic Life Support certification; clinical experience is preferred.
Career development
There are career advancement opportunities into leadership positions in Center Operations and Clinical Education, along with direct mentoring from providers.

Company overview
GoHealth Urgent Care operates a network of urgent care centers providing immediate medical attention for non-life-threatening conditions. They generate revenue through patient visits, insurance reimbursements, and partnerships with major healthcare systems like Northwell Health and Dignity Health. Founded in 2014, the company has rapidly expanded, emphasizing patient-centered care and digital integration to streamline the healthcare experience. Their innovative approach includes online check-ins and telehealth services, making healthcare more accessible and efficient.
